We create a span for submitting a Celery task for execution (when
apply_async()is called). In cases where web frameworks are callingapply_async()this is fine, because the web framework created a transaction where the span is attached.When Celery Beat wakes up and is calling
apply_async()this is not good, because there is no transaction and then the span ID of the newly created span will be given to the task asparent_span_idleading to orphaned transactions.So in case
apply_async()is called by Celery Beat, we do not create a span for submitting the task for execution.Fixes #1096
